Problem: The pharmaceutical and biopharmaceutical industries are experiencing watershed changes that are directly driving the need to increase research efficiency while minimizing costs. This “perfect storm” includes pressure to reduce the cost of healthcare, blockbuster drugs reaching their patent end of life, biosimilar proliferation and weak pipelines—to name a few issues.
